noun
- ropes or tackle used for hoisting or lowering sails, flags, or yards on a ship
Usage: nautical; plural form
Examples
- The sailors pulled on the halyards to raise the mainsail.
- Check that all halyards are properly secured before setting sail.
- The flag halyards snapped in the strong wind.
- She learned to coil the halyards neatly after each use.
- The crew replaced the worn halyards before the long voyage.
- Wind caught in the loose halyards, creating a rhythmic slapping sound.
